Mass cannot be created or destroyed
Explanation:
The law of conservation of mass states that mass in an isolated system is neither created nor destroyed by chemical reactions or physical transformations. According to the law of conservation of mass, the mass of the products in a chemical reaction must equal the mass of the reactants.

Calcium belongs to the alkaline earth metal group. Within a group, the melting point decreases from top to bottom. This is because the as the atomic radii increases the outer valence electrons are shielded by the inner electrons and experience a lower nuclear attraction. As a result the bonds can be broken easily which lowers their melting point.
The three elements below Calcium ib Group II A which have a lower melting point are: Strontium (Sr), Barium (Ba) and Radium (Ra)
